社区
网络编程
帖子详情
请问一个CSocketFile可否关联两对CArchive对象,因为我要分别传送文字和图像
zjfzju
2003-08-31 10:09:58
请问一个CSocketFile可否关联两对CArchive对象,因为我要分别传送文字和图像
...全文
28
2
打赏
收藏
请问一个CSocketFile可否关联两对CArchive对象,因为我要分别传送文字和图像
请问一个CSocketFile可否关联两对CArchive对象,因为我要分别传送文字和图像
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
2 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
紫郢剑侠
2003-08-31
打赏
举报
回复
中国早就用自己的OS, 只是没有实用价值罢了.
科研成果而已.
阿Q精神, 可悲...
紫郢剑侠
2003-08-31
打赏
举报
回复
UP
C
Socket
C
Socket
File
CA
rc
hive
流程
C
Socket
C
Socket
File
CA
rc
hive
流程
VC-internat.rar_
CA
sync
Socket
_C
Socket
File
_
ca
rc
hive
_c
socket
_vc cso
本文主要讲解以下内容 (1)
CA
sync
Socket
类编程模式。 (2)C
Socket
类编程模式。 (3)C
Socket
File
类和
CA
rc
hive
类简介。 通过学习,可以掌握
CA
sync
Socket
类和C
Socket
类的编程模式,了解C
Socket
File
类和
CA
rc
hive
类。
CA
sync
Socket
类逐个封装了Winsock函数,以前介绍过的Winsock函数在
CA
sync
Socket
类 的成员函数中都可以找到它们对应的函数。
一个
CA
sync
Socket
对象
就代表着
一个
Windows
Socket
, 使用这个类进行网络编程,就要求程序员对网络通信和
Socket
编程模式有相当的了解,因为程序员 要自己编写程序处理阻塞、字节顺序以及Unicode与MBCS之间的转换等问题。
网络五子棋
CA
rc
hive
+C
Socket
File
+C
Socket
模式写的 源码
小弟第
一个
初有成效的程序,把上次的五子棋界面做成了网络版的五子棋。可以两人局域网对战。 利用
CA
rc
hive
+C
Socket
File
+C
Socket
模式写的,由于第一次写,开始没想好框架,代码有点繁乱。 其中的截图是从QQ游戏中截取出来的。
C
Socket
聊天室源码(不使用
CA
rc
hive
和 C
Socket
File
)(VS2013)
《Visual C++ 网络通信编程实用案例精选》书中的 C
Socket
聊天室使用了
CA
rc
hive
和 C
Socket
File
,这是微软推荐的做法。但单独使用 C
Socket
也是可以的,这个程序演示了如何单独使用 C
Socket
。代码已使用 Visual Studio 2013 调试编译通过。其实单独使用 C
Socket
,与使用
CA
sync
Socket
的方法是类似的,最大的不同之处在于 Connect() 函数的用法。C
Socket
是同步的,Connect() 的返回值表示是否连接成功,
CA
sync
Socket
.Connect() 通常返回 WSAEWOULDBLOCK 错误,需
使用VC++的网络编程总结与编程实现
本节解释如何组合 C
Socket
对象
、C
Socket
File
对象
和
CA
rc
hive
对象
以简化通过 Windows 套接字发送和接收数据。 对于套接字,存档并不附加到标准的 C
File
对象
(通常与磁盘文件
关联
),而是附加到 C
Socket
File
对象
。C
Socket
File
对象
不是连接到磁盘文件,而是连接到 C
Socket
对象
。
一个
CA
rc
hive
对象
管理
一个
缓冲区。当存储(发送)存档的缓冲区已满时,
关联
的 C
File
对象
写出缓冲区的内容。刷新附加到套接字的存档缓冲区相当于发送消息。当加载(接收)存档的缓冲区已满时,C
File
对象
停止读取直到该缓冲区再次可用。 C
Socket
File
类从 C
File
派生,但它并不支持 C
File
成员函数,如定位函数 Seek、GetLength、SetLength 等,锁定函数 LockRange 和 UnlockRange,或 GetPosition 函数。每个 C
Socket
File
对象
必须要做的事是,将字节序列写入或读入
关联
的 C
Socket
对象
,或
网络编程
18,356
社区成员
64,217
社区内容
发帖
与我相关
我的任务
网络编程
VC/MFC 网络编程
复制链接
扫一扫
分享
社区描述
VC/MFC 网络编程
c++
c语言
开发语言
技术论坛(原bbs)
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章